Position Summary
The Photo Scanner Operations Shift Supervisor will focus on leading a Scanner Team of technicians that comprehensively owns, maintains, supports and makes critical decisions regarding the operation and execution of scanner and stepper technology at Samsung.
This role will be responsible for team development, achieving department level metrics, assuring adequate staffing, and coordination efforts between teams, vendors and our internal customers.
Role and Responsibilities
Here’s What You’ll Be Responsible For:
Leading and directing a team of Scanner Technicians.
Coordinating and oversight of Vendor Contract management and execution.
Performing as a primary authority and representative of Photo Scanner Operations issues and performance as a critical bottleneck to the organization.
Leading and participating in safety and quality initiatives, programs and activities to drive world class scanner safety and quality performance. Providing Technical expertise and ownership for scanner systems.
Ensuring collaboration and communication with peer Operations teams, manufacturing, and equipment/supply vendors to sustain and maintain equipment.
Innate ability to problem solve and be able to make critical decisions, which includes the knowledge of when to escalate and engage full resources.
Work hours: C Shift – Thursday through Saturday (6:45am – 7:15pm) with alternating Wednesdays.
Skills and Qualifications
Here's what you'll need:
Two-year technical degree, equivalent military experience.
5+ years direct applicable photolithography semiconductor experience in high volume manufacturing environment.
Previous leadership and management of teams is preferred.
Specifically Scanner or Stepper experience is a plus.
The current base salary range for this role is between $90,000 - $124,000. Individual base pay rates will depend on factors including duties, work location, education, skills, qualifications and experience.
